Your Responsibilities

Work Preparation and Production Planning: You will create and maintain bills of materials (BOMs) and work plans to ensure smooth production. You will schedule customer orders proactively and use system-based material planning to ensure that required raw materials, such as tungsten powder, are available on time.

Capacity and Scheduling Management: You will plan machine utilisation in multi-shift operations to optimise production capacities. Monitoring specified deadlines, you will ensure that all manufacturing orders are completed on schedule. If necessary, you will optimise processes to improve efficiency and reduce lead times.

Technical Clarification and Cost Calculation: You will calculate production costs for customer orders and assess the technical feasibility of specifications. When procuring semi-finished parts, you will clarify all relevant technical data and create new article numbers in the system.

Communication and Interface Management: You will work closely with the sales, purchasing, and production teams to ensure a seamless flow of information. Additionally, you will liaise directly with our customers to resolve technical queries and coordinate internal business processes between different departments or locations within Wolfram Industrie.
